In 2010, Jay Radcliffe founded Renu Energy Solutions in Charlotte with a straightforward mission: make solar energy accessible, reliable, and worth the investment for homeowners and businesses across the Carolinas. What began as a local solar installer in Charlotte has grown into one of the Southeast’s most established solar companies, now with regional offices in Columbia, Asheville, Cary, and Greenville. Over the past 15 years, Renu Energy Solutions has completed over 7,000 residential and commercial solar installations throughout North Carolina and South Carolina, powering homes and businesses with clean energy while maintaining the personal touch of a locally owned company. Every team member lives in the communities they serve—Charlotte, the Triad, Upstate South Carolina—giving them genuine insight into what Carolina homeowners need from their solar installer. Unlike national companies that rely on subcontractors, Renu employs an in-house team of W-2 installers, electricians, and project managers who handle every aspect of the solar installation process from consultation to activation and beyond. The company holds NC and SC general contractor and electrical licenses, maintains an A+ BBB rating, and employs nine NABCEP-certified professionals who bring proven expertise to every project. Renu specializes in residential and commercial solar panel installations, battery storage systems from Tesla, Enphase, and FranklinWH, and EV charger installations. They’ve installed over 1,000 energy storage systems and maintain over 10,000 solar and battery systems across the region. Through its sister company, Sun Service Specialists, Renu also provides ongoing maintenance and repair for systems they install—and even those installed by other companies. In February 2024, Renu was acquired by Swell Energy to expand Virtual Power Plant capabilities across the Southeast, positioning the company at the forefront of grid-connected home energy systems. For Charlotte homeowners considering solar energy, Renu offers custom system design tailored to roof size, energy usage, and budget, plus comprehensive warranties including a 10-year workmanship warranty, 5-year roof warranty, and 5-year production guarantee. The company is a Duke Energy Trade Ally, which means customers installing solar plus battery storage can access the PowerPair incentive program offering up to $9,000 in rebates. Renu has been recognized on the Inc. 5000 Fastest-Growing Private Companies list and named a Top Solar Contractor by Solar Power World.
